The Verdict

Apple's iPhone X and Samsung's Galaxy Z Flip 5 represent different eras and philosophies at the same $999 price point. The iPhone X, released in 2017, offers a compact 5.8-inch OLED display with 625 nits brightness and the A11 Bionic processor with 3GB RAM. Its camera system delivers excellent results with dual 12MP sensors, OIS, and 2x optical zoom. Battery life is modest at 2716 mAh with 7.5W wireless charging. The Galaxy Z Flip 5 (2023) brings substantially more raw power with the Snapdragon 8 Gen 2, 8GB RAM, and a massive 3700 mAh battery supporting 25W fast charging. Its innovative foldable design unfolds to 6.7 inches with 120Hz LTPO AMOLED technology reaching 1600 nits peak brightness. You also get 5G connectivity, Wi-Fi 6E, and modern Gorilla Glass Victus 2. The trade-off is practicality: the iPhone X is a reliable daily driver from a mature ecosystem, while the Z Flip 5 sacrifices durability concerns (IPX8 vs IP67) and fold crease visibility for cutting-edge hardware and form factor novelty. For pure performance, camera quality, and modern connectivity, the Z Flip 5 wins decisively. For proven reliability and compact usability, the iPhone X aged reasonably well but feels dated by comparison.
